Drip vents are small openings or channels inserted into the bottom of window frames to allow moisture to escape and prevent water buildup. These vents are especially important in areas that experience high levels of precipitation or humidity, as they help regulate the flow of water and reduce the risk of leaks and damage to the window and surrounding structures. Drip vents are typically installed during the manufacturing process of windows, but they can also be retrofitted into existing windows to improve their performance.
One of the main functions of drip vents is to prevent water infiltration and protect the window frame and sash from rot and decay. When water seeps into the window frame, it can cause the wood to swell, warp, or deteriorate over time. This not only compromises the structural integrity of the window but also creates an entry point for pests and insects to invade the home. By allowing excess moisture to escape through the drip vents, homeowners can avoid costly repairs and maintenance in the long run.
In addition to preventing water damage, drip vents also help reduce condensation buildup on windows. Condensation occurs when warm, moist air comes into contact with a cold surface, such as a window pane, and forms water droplets. Over time, this moisture can lead to mold growth, mildew, and indoor air quality issues. Drip vents facilitate air circulation and ventilation in the window frame, allowing moisture to evaporate and preventing condensation from accumulating. This not only improves the overall comfort of the home but also protects the health of its occupants.
